ZJ177 to Wattisham

No Comments
| Uncategorized

Apache AH1 was roaded into Wattisham on 26th July 2023. It had previously been in use as a Battle Damage Repair Training airframe with 1710 NAS at Portsmouth Dockyard. Prior to this, this aircraft had suffered an accident in Afghanistan and had been removed from active service. ZJ177 History ZJ177 Images

More AH-64Es delivered

No Comments
| Uncategorized

3 more new AH-64Es were airfreighted from Arizona into RAF Mildenhall today, 28th July 2023. ZM731, ZM732 and ZM733 arrived at Mildenhall aboard a USAF C-5M Galaxy, 86-0018 callsign “Reach795“. These will be handed over for Army AIr Corps use.
